Packers offering free hot beverages during Sunday's Packers-Bears game

GREEN BAY (NBC 26) -- With cold temperatures in the forecast, the Packers will be offering free hot beverages during Sunday's Packers-Bears game.

The Packers and Delaware North will be offering free Kwik Trip hot chocolate as well as hot cider, limited to two per customer. The Packers say in a news release that free hot chocolate will be available at about 40 concessions locations throughout the stadium. Free hot cider will also be available at sections 105, 106, 133, 134, 326 and 427.

Fans are asked to bundle up Sunday for the cold. With game attendees wearing extra layers, the Packers is asking everyone heading to the game to allow for extra time while heading to the gates. This is to accommodate for the safety screening process with fans dressed in heavier clothing for the cold.
